  • Norwich, Vermont Census Data
  • The total number of people in Norwich is 3,500. Of those, 1,705 are Male (48.71 %) and 1,795 are Female (51.29 %).

    In Norwich, Vermont 40.9 is the median age.

    Norwich, Vermont population is broken down (as a percentage) by age as follows:

    Under Age of 5: 4.71 %
    Ages 5 to 9: 6.91 %
    Ages 10 to 14: 10.94 %
    Ages 15 to 19: 8.43 %
    Ages 20 to 24: 3.23 %
    Ages 25 to 34: 7.86 %
    Ages 35 to 44: 15.60 %
    Ages 45 to 54: 20.60 %
    Ages 55 to 59: 6.74 %
    Ages 60 to 64: 3.94 %
    Ages 65 to 74: 6.31 %
    Ages 75 to 84: 3.43 %
    Over the age of 85: 1.29 %

    Analysis of Education/Enrollment in Norwich, Vermont:
    A total of 1,166 people over the age of three are enrolled in school in Norwich.
    Of the total enrolled in Norwich:
    51 children in Norwich are enrolled in Nursery School.
    50 children are attending Kindergarten in Norwich.
    540 children in Norwich attend Primary School
    301 young people in Norwich attend Secondary School.
    224 people are enrolled in college in Norwich.
    156 people have a High School diploma (or equivalent).
    234 people have attended some college (without a degree).
    134 people in Norwich have an Associates Degree.
    774 people in Norwich have a Bachelors Degree.
    950 people in Norwich have a Graduate Degree.

    Norwich Statistical Data
    Norwich, Vermont Total Area covers 44.02 Square Miles.
    Total Water Area is 0.22 Square Miles.
    Total Land Area is 43.8 Square Miles.
    In Norwich, VT. pop. density is 79.91 persons/square mile.
    Norwich, Vermont is located in the Eastern (GMT -5) Time Zone.
    The elevation in Norwich is 705 Ft.

    Economic Data for Norwich, VT.

    Family Income Data for Norwich:
    Income per household breakdown is as follows:
    Earning under $10,000 annually: 66
    Earning $10,000.00 to $14,999 annually: 44
    Earning $15,000 to $24,999 annually: 115
    Earning $25,000 to $34,999 annually: 97
    Earning $35,000 to $49,999 annually: 204
    Earning $50,000 to $74,999 annually: 268
    Earning $75,000 to $99,999 annually: 174
    Earning $100,000 to $149,999 annually: 217
    Earning $150,000 to $199,999 annually: 69
    Earning $200,000 or more annually: 94
    $66,214.00 is the Median Annual Income per family in Norwich.

    Employment Data:
    1,796 are employed in Norwich, Vermont.
    49 are unemployed in Norwich.
    Of those that currently employed in Norwich:
    905 Males are currently employed in Norwich.
    891 Females are currently employed in Norwich, VT.

Modalities of treatment will differ depending on which drug and alcohol treatment program you choose and what sort of addiction treatment strategy the facility offers. Most drug and alcohol rehab centers can and will incorporate a number of addiction treatment options: drug and alcohol detoxification, inpatient rehab, outpatient rehab, day-treatment and holistic rehab.

Norwich, VT. drug and alcohol rehabilitation centers typically commence the treatment regimen with drug and/or alcohol detoxification. Drug or alcohol withdrawal symptoms can range from nervousness, depression, sleeplessness, arthralgia (joint pain), myalgia (muscle pains), seizures and additional withdrawal symptoms depending on the severity of the addiction and the type of drug or substance that the particular person has been addicted to and duration of addiction. For this reason, it is vital that the detoxification is medically managed by a state-licensed drug treatment and alcohol rehabilitation facility or hospital. Detoxification is accomplished by means of an assortment of treatment methods to ease the physical dependence of drugs or alcohol which can take from 3 to 10 days.

If you or your loved one in Norwich, Vermont has a serious substance abuse problem, an inpatient drug and alcohol treatment program would be the best choice typically. Severe drug addiction or alcoholism typically involves the following behaviors: dishonesty, thieving, isolation from family and friends, problems on the job or no work at all, mood swings etc. These irrational behaviors are typically present in the case of a severe drug addiction or alcoholism problem. When there is a severe addiction present it can incredibly hard if not impossible to quit without having the support and assistance from a quality inpatient drug and alcohol rehab facilities.

Outpatient drug treatment and alcohol rehab facilities are accessible for individuals with moderate alcohol or drug abuse issues. An outpatient drug and alcohol rehabilitation facility is a better choice for those individuals who have just started abusing drugs or alcohol and they have not yet developed a dependence upon the substance however their drug or alcohol use is starting to be a dilemma that they do need help with before it does get out of control. Outpatient drug and alcohol treatment centers have quite limited supervision as opposed to an inpatient or residential program, which is typically 24-hours a day. It is important that drug testing is available in an outpatient program as a deterrent to the person using drugs or alcohol while participating with outpatient drug or alcohol treatment.
